## What it is
Openvid is an open-source, browser-based video editor for recording screens and creating polished product demos with cinematic zooms, 3D device mockups, and custom backgrounds. It runs entirely in the browser using FFmpeg.wasm and Three.js, with no installation or uploads required.

## When to choose
- you need polished demo or marketing videos without installing desktop editing software
- you want device mockups, 3D effects, and zoom animations applied to screen recordings
- you prefer an open-source, privacy-friendly tool that processes everything locally in the browser

## When to avoid
- you need advanced professional NLE features like color grading, keyframing, or plugin ecosystems
- you work with very long videos or need fast rendering, since browser-based wasm processing is slower than native editors
- you require a permissively licensed tool, as the license is non-standard
